Course description

UX Management (English)

For UX maturity to settle in an organization, there needs to be UX leadership. In this MOOC you will learn the specifics needed to manage a UX project, from managing UX professionals to talking about user experience to higher-ups, and advocating for users in your organization.

You will learn to relay UX strategy to the strategy team, present measurable proof of the value of UX, organize user-centered design activities, and staff UX teams with the appropriate talent.

HEC Montreal’s expertise in business and management brings depth to this MOOC, making sure you will earn a strong business-oriented approach to UX management. This way, you will be able to maintain a high degree of UX maturity in your organization.

No previous knowledge needed. Join us in the journey to become a UX advocate, through the UX Design and Evaluation MicroMasters, or as an individual course.

Training Course Content

  • Planning a UX Strategy,
  • Organizing UX Activities and Deliverables,
  • Staffing UX Teams,
  • Leading UX Efforts,
  • Controlling UX Value,
  • Advocating for Greater UX Maturity.
